About Ridhad Village

Ridhad is a large village in Kharkhoda tehsil, in the district of Sonipat, Haryana.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 3,624, made up of 1,956 males and 1,668 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 853 females per 1000 males. The village covers 640 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 131408,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Ridhad

The census records public bus service for Ridhad as Available within village.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
